Added DiffLines:

'''Basic Trope''': Someone scolded not for maliciousness, but for incompetence.
* '''Straight''': Bob tries to rob an old lady, and Alice reprimands him for not wearing a mask.
* '''Exaggerated''': Bob tries to destroy the entire world, and Alice reprimands him for not wearing a mask.
* '''Downplayed''': Bob tries to steal a cookie from the jar, and Alice [[RuleOfThree reprimands him for not wearing a mask]].
* '''Justified''': Alice is Bob's (eeeeevil) mentor.
* '''Inverted''': Bob tries to help an old lady cross the street, and Alice [[NonSequitur reprimands him for not wearing a mask]].
* '''Subverted''': And then arrests him.
* '''Double Subverted''': But actually takes him to her house for training.
* '''Parodied''': Alice takes Bob to a school for the evil and gives him a series of lectures on how to Do Wrong, Right.
* '''Zig Zagged''': Alice reprimands him for not wearing a mask, but also for being horrible, but also other flass in the plan, which don't matter anyway because it's a horrible thing to do.
* '''Averted''': Alice arrests Bob.
* '''Enforced''': "It's an old joke, but it's still funny, so we put it in."
* '''Lampshaded''': "You know, I feel there's a more pressing thing wrong here, but I can't put my finger on it."
* '''Invoked''': Alice makes her mind up to teach Bob evil.
* '''Exploited''': Claire uses this an excuse to arrest Alice, for the joke.
* '''Defied''': Alice thinks about saying it as a joke, but decides against it.
* '''Discussed''': "Other cops, they might make jokes, say if you do wrong, you do it right. Not me."
* '''Conversed''': "If you do wrong, do it right. Ugh, what a clichéd joke."
